To go with my new Willow Bowl, i of course, needed a new spoon, so i made one up this afternoon from a piece of Hazel I've had hanging around for a few weeks.
The spoon is approx 10 inches in length and unusually features some great grain and ray patterns for Hazel, having started this to be a companion for the Willow bowl, i elected, mainly because of the patterns in the wood to make a serving spoon from it instead, unfortunately, the pictures dont show the grain patterns that well, the small piece of inner bark on the underside of the bowl, is also no longer there.
